Dili Energy Storage Cabinet Manufacturing

Dili, East Timor | The Ultimate Travel Guide (2025)

Dili is an overlooked gem on Southeast Asia''s map. This intimate coastal capital blends gentle beach days with a powerful history – from the towering Cristo Rei statue to the solemn Santa

The 15 Best Things to Do in Dili, Timor Leste

Dili is hard-working, though it isn''t another Singapore. Dili is you know what, check out my selection of the best places to visit there and make up your own mind!

Dili

Dili (Portuguese and Tetum: Díli) is the capital and largest city of Timor-Leste. It lies on the northern coast of the island of Timor, in a small area of flat land hemmed in by mountains.

Dili | East Timor, Map, & History | Britannica

It lies on Ombai Strait on the northern coast of Timor island, the easternmost of the Lesser Sunda Islands. Dili is the chief port and commercial centre for East Timor; it also has

Maubara Fort: Historic Dutch Colonial Site in Timor-Leste

Dili blends coastal charm with colonial history and vibrant life in Timor-Leste. Discover the city''s highlights and start planning your trip today.

Dili – Travel guide at Wikivoyage

This charming, lazy little seaside city suddenly found itself taking the role of national capital when Timor-Leste became an independent country in May 2002. Dili is also capital of a district with

THE 15 BEST Things to Do in Dili (2026)

With a few hours to kill between activities in Dili, we headed out to One Dollar Beach for a look. The best part of an hour''s drive (4wd recommended while there are road

View/Download Dili Energy Storage Cabinet Manufacturing [PDF]

PDF version includes complete article with source references. Suitable for printing and offline reading.

Related Articles & Resources

Get ESS Container Technical Specifications

Download detailed specifications, case studies, and technical data sheets for our ESS containers and containerized PV systems.

Contact Our Container Solutions Team

Headquarters

15 Rue des Énergies Renouvelables
Paris 75015, France

Phone

+33 1 84 83 72 76

Monday - Friday: 8:30 AM - 6:30 PM CET